Miter Saw Mastery: Cutting Aluminium with Precision

Achieving perfect sections of aluminium with your power saw demands specific techniques. Unlike wood, aluminum tends to stick to the cutting surface , potentially causing a rough edge and kickback . To prevent this, always use a micro-tooth blade intended for non-ferrous metals . Reducing the cutting speed – that's how rapidly you push the aluminum into the blade – is essential ; a deliberate approach yields much more accurate results. Furthermore , lubricating the blade with a lubricant can reduce sticking and improve the final cut precision.
